    2) We have recently conducted a performance test on your website using GTMetrix. The results, which can be found at the following link: https://gtmetrix.com/reports/zenithscrubs.com/Po7AYRiP/, indicate that the performance of your site is not satisfactory.

    We recommend that you review the suggestions provided by GTMetrix in the Top Issues list, accessible here: https://postimg.cc/1nmj8fcn. Implementing these suggestions through the WP Rocket plugin should enhance your website’s speed.

    Here are some general settings to consider:

    1. Enable the “Cache” option for page caching.
    2. Activate “Mobile Cache” to optimize performance for mobile users.
    3. Enable “Minify HTML,” “Minify CSS,” and “Minify JavaScript” to reduce file sizes.
    4. Enable “Combine Google Fonts Files” to reduce HTTP requests.
    5. Activate “LazyLoad” to defer off-screen images and videos.
    6. Enable “Load JavaScript Deferred” and “Load CSS Asynchronously” to optimize resource loading.

    For file optimization:

    1. Enable “Optimize CSS Delivery” and “Optimize JavaScript Delivery” in the “File Optimization” tab.
    2. Use the “Exclude CSS” and “Exclude JavaScript” options to exclude files that may break when minified or deferred. Test your site after each change to ensure functionality is maintained.

    For media:

    1. Enable “LazyLoad for Images” and “LazyLoad for iframes and videos” in the “Media” tab.

    For preloading:

    1. Enable “Activate Preloading” in the “Preload” tab to improve performance by preloading key resources.
    2. Set up preloading for fonts and other essential resources.

    For advanced rules:

    1. Add specific pages or resources that should not be cached in the “Advanced Rules” tab, if necessary.

    For database optimization:

    1. Schedule regular database cleanups to remove unnecessary data in the “Database” tab.

    For CDN (Content Delivery Network):

    1. If you’re using a CDN, configure it in the “CDN” tab. WP Rocket offers integration with popular CDNs.

    For Heartbeat Control:

    1. Adjust the Heartbeat Control settings in the “Heartbeat” tab if your website experiences high CPU usage due to WordPress Heartbeat API activity.

    For Content Delivery Network (CDN):

    1. Consider using a CDN to distribute your website’s assets across multiple servers globally, reducing latency for users in different regions.

    Upon reviewing your single post page, we noticed that you have already set a 40px padding to the left and right of your content for the desktop version. However, this setting also applies to the mobile version. Therefore, if you simply set the margin to 5px on the left and right for the mobile version, there will be a 25px gap on both sides.

    To rectify this, we have removed the padding from the left and right on the mobile version of the single post page. This was achieved by adding the Custom CSS code provided below to your site under Xstore >> Theme Options >> Theme Custom CSS >> Global CSS: https://imgur.com/NSGYYny

    Here is how your site appears on the mobile version to us: https://postimg.cc/34hWwpRN

    @media(max-width: 767px){
    .single-post section.elementor-section.elementor-top-section {
        padding-left: 0 !important;
        padding-right: 0 !important;
    }
    }
